Prosecutor's Office of Chechnya gets repayment of salary debts in excess of 53 million roubles

For three months of this year, the Prosecutor's Office of the Chechen Republic revealed - in the course of checks for compliance with the labour legislation of municipal utilities, and entities of construction, educational and medical sphere - about five thousand violations. 32 officials were brought to administrative responsibility. However, at some enterprises of the republic salary debts range from several months to several years.

Salary debts as of January 2012 were revealed in several institutions of the Ministry of Public Health and Ministry of Education of Chechnya. In total, as a result of prosecutors' checks, audits and inspections, it became possible to achieve repayment of salary debts in the amount that exceeds 53 million roubles, a source from the Prosecutor's Office of Chechnya has told the "Caucasian Knot" correspondent.

According to the source, during the three first months of this year prosecutors brought in 4788 reaction acts. For concealment of the data from the bodies of statistics about available wage arrears and late payment of salary debts, 32 officials were brought to administrative responsibility.

Along with that, the problem of wage payment delays remains still pressing in Chechnya. For example, employees of one of the largest organizations of the republic - "Spetsstroy" - remain without salaries and wages for nine months already. In another construction company - "Chechenstroy" - salaries have not been paid for about three years. However, neither multiple prosecutor's audits nor people's attempts to force their employers to pay salary debts give no practical results.
